Output 8de738b60b91fa11e92cdc3f91ef3fcd094454509ad2dbe8ec19240a5ce77933:88

value
419675
script pubkey
OP_0 OP_PUSHBYTES_20 688398b1c27624ea0f1d87562c7541d73cbf65e5
address
bc1qdzpe3vwzwcjw5rcasatzca2p6u7t7e09g8gtz5
transaction
8de738b60b91fa11e92cdc3f91ef3fcd094454509ad2dbe8ec19240a5ce77933
confirmations
46732
spent
true